FWS proposes ‘endangered’ listing for fish endemic to Middle Tennessee

A Tennessee fish may soon be considered an endangered species. On Friday, the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Services proposed to list the Barrens darter as endangered under the Endangered Species Act. The Barrens darter is small, bottom-dwelling fish that creates nests under flat rocks. Males produce a variety sounds, like...

Walker County woman sentenced after authorities seize over 40 ounces of meth

WALKER COUNTY, Ga. (WDEF) — A Walker County woman will be serving time after authorities seized over 40 ounces of methamphetamine in Northwest Georgia. On November 4, 2024, Lookout Mountain Judicial Circuit Drug Task Force agents organized a controlled purchase from suspect Abigail Manis. Before the transaction,...
